Drag hook fixture
Technical field
This disclosure relates to painting dressing automobiles field of tool, and in particular, to a kind of drag hook fixture.
Background technique
In the vehicle production process, the moving member of vehicle is needed by fixing piece that vehicle is mobile before by coating Part is fixed on body shell.Currently, most of paint line is using iron wire directly by vehicle moving member and body shell Fabrication hole is fastened, and operating process is many and diverse, and dismounting is not easy, so that installation effectiveness is low;Vehicle moving member is fixed by iron wire On body shell, vehicle moving member is easy to shake because of exterior vibration during transportation, and stability is poor;Common iron wire end Sharply, operator is not only easily stabbed, also easy damaged fabrication hole;Iron wire bearing capacity is limited, and iron wire is easy disconnected during transportation It splits or loosens, cause moving member to fall and injure vehicle body by a crashing object.

Shown in referring to Fig.1, a kind of drag hook fixture is provided in the embodiment of the present disclosure, painting of the drag hook fixture in vehicle moving member For the vehicle moving member to be fixed to vehicle body during dress, specifically, which includes spring 1, the first locking-bar 2, the second locking-bar 3, the first drag hook 4 and the second drag hook 5.
Referring to shown in Fig. 2 and Fig. 3, the first locking-bar 2 and the second locking-bar 3 are in U-shape structure, specifically, the first lock Bar 2 includes the first connecting portion 22 in two the first mobile jib portions 21 and two the first mobile jib portions 21 of connection, two the first mobile jib portions 21 Be formed as the straight-bar that is parallel to each other, first connecting portion 22 is formed as arcuation connecting rod, and wherein one with two the first mobile jib portions 21 A end connection, another end in each first mobile jib portion 21 is formed with the first hook part 23 of outward bending, optionally, two A first mobile jib portion 21, first connecting portion 22 and the first hook part 23 may be integrally formed.Likewise, the second locking-bar 3 wraps The second connecting portion 32 in two the second mobile jib portions 31 and two the second mobile jib portions 31 of connection is included, two the second mobile jib portions 31 are formed as Be parallel to each other straight-bar, and second connecting portion 32 is formed as arcuation connecting rod, and one of end with two the second mobile jib portions 31 Connection, the end in each second mobile jib portion 31 are formed with the second hook part 33 of outward bending, optionally, two the second mobile jib portions 31, second connecting portion 32 and the second hook part 33 may be integrally formed.Wherein, the first locking-bar 2 and the second locking-bar 3 are reversed It is arranged symmetrically.
Optionally, in other embodiments, referring to shown in Fig. 4, the first locking-bar 2 can also only include a mobile jib portion 211, interconnecting piece 222 is formed as cyclic annular fixed with mobile jib portion 211 at this time, and the hook part 233 of the other end connection in mobile jib portion 211 has There are two the crotches of outward bending, likewise, the second locking-bar 3 can be of similar shape with the first locking-bar 2, and anti- To being arranged symmetrically.
Referring to figs. 1 to shown in Fig. 3, spring 1 includes opposite first end 11 and second end 12, is set in the first locking-bar 2 Two the first mobile jib portions 21 and the second locking-bar 3 two the second mobile jib portions 31 on so that first connecting portion 22 is from spring 1 First end 11 is exposed, and the first hook part 23 is exposed from the second end 12 of 1 spring, second end 12 of the second connecting portion 32 from spring 1 Expose, the second hook part 33 is exposed from the first end 11 of spring 1;Drag hook fixture in fixed vehicle moving member and body shell, Spring 1 is in compressive state always under the action of the first locking-bar 2 and the second locking-bar 3, is not susceptible to deformation failure, improves The service life of spring 1;Even if in the case where the pulling force that drag hook fixture is born is excessive, when spring 1 is fully compressed, spring 1 still is able to limit the length of entire drag hook fixture so that drag hook fixture stretches only within a certain range, prevent drag hook fixture because It stretches too long and vehicle moving member is caused to fall, injure vehicle body by a crashing object, it is ensured that the safety in coating process.
Further, the first hook part 23 and the second hook part 33 are the arcuate structure of outward bending, and the segmental arc Chord length is greater than or equal to the diameter of the spring wire of spring 1, and the first end 11 of spring 1 can be connected to the second hook part 33 just In, second end 12 can be connected to just in the first hook part 23, the radial displacement of limited spring 1 can be played the role of, to prevent Only spring 1 falls off from the first locking-bar 2 and the second locking-bar 3.
Optionally, spring 1 can be with high elastic limit, the equal pitch compressed spring of high-yield-ratio, for example, spring 1 Manganese content can be used to be made of the spring steel of 0.9% to 1.2% 65Mn material, or by silicon boron spring steel, high-strength plastic The materials such as material are made, to ensure the crushing resistance and resiliency of spring 1.In coating transmission process, the spring 1 of high-yield-ratio can The vibration between a part of vehicle moving member and body shell is buffered, the mounting stability of vehicle moving member is improved.Optionally, In other embodiments, spring 1 can also be replaced using the sleeve made of such as rubber, silica gel elastomeric material, herein not It is restricted.
The first drag hook 4 is connected in the first connecting portion 22 of the first locking-bar 2, in the second connection of the second locking-bar 3 The second drag hook 5 is connected in portion 32, wherein the first drag hook 4 and the second drag hook 5 are respectively used to the technique for being mounted on vehicle moving member In the fabrication hole of hole and body shell, vehicle moving member can be fixed on body shell.Optionally, the end of the first drag hook 4 Portion is formed with the first connection ring 41, and the first connection ring 41 is used to the first drag hook 4 being connected to first connecting portion 22, likewise, The end of second drag hook 5 is formed with the second connection ring 51, and the second connection ring 51 is used to the second drag hook 5 being connected to second connecting portion On 32.First drag hook 4 and the second drag hook 5 are directly inserted into or are taken out fabrication hole when in use by drag hook fixture, simplify behaviour Make the operating process of personnel, it is easy to use, it improves work efficiency.
Optionally, referring to Figure 5, the first drag hook 4 in the embodiment of the present disclosure can also include 42 He of the first extension First bending part 43, the first extension 42 are formed as straight-bar, and the first bending part 43 is formed as v-shaped structure, and the first bending part 43 angle is 60 degree, likewise, the second drag hook 5 can also include the second extension 52 and the second bending part 53, second extends Portion is formed as straight-bar, and the second bending part 53 is formed as v-shaped structure, and the angle of the second bending part 53 is 60 degree.In this way, increasing The contact area of first drag hook 4 and the second drag hook 5 and fabrication hole, can reduce the deflection of fabrication hole, ensure that vehicle moves The processing quality of moving part.
As an optional implementation manner, referring to shown in Fig. 6, a kind of drag hook card is also provided in another embodiment of the disclosure Tool, which further includes gripping member 6 other than with above structure, and the gripping member 6 setting is in the first drag hook 4 and the Between one locking-bar 2, gripping member 6 includes fixed part 61 and handle portion 62.Fixed part 61 is formed as straight-bar, and along the first lock The axis of bar 2 arranges that two ends of fixed part 61 are all formed as ring-type, and one of end is connected to the first locking-bar 2 In first connecting portion 22, another end is connected in the second connecting portion 32 of the second locking-bar 3;Optionally, handle portion 62 can To be formed as the straight-bar vertical with fixed part 61, make gripping member 6 in " ten " character form structure, wherein fixed part 61 and handle portion 62 May be integrally formed, can also weld to be formed, the disclosure to this with no restriction.Operator is in fixed vehicle moving member and vehicle When body ontology, the second drag hook 5 of drag hook fixture is fixed in the fabrication hole of vehicle moving member first, operator grips handle Hand 62 is lifted up vehicle moving member, and the first drag hook 4 is fixed on to the fabrication hole of the body shell above vehicle moving member In, it is easily facilitated by increasing gripping member 6 using drag hook fixture, operator is avoided to be scraped off in use.
Optionally, in other embodiments, handle portion 62 can also be formed as arc, or be formed with along axial wave The structure of shape wave outer rim, to promote the fitness grasped;Further, it is also possible to install the elasticity by such as rubber on handle portion 62 Sleeve made of material to promote the comfort level of user's grasping, but is not limited only to this.
Optionally, drag hook fixture can also include connector 7, which is arranged in the second locking-bar 3 and the second drag hook Between 5, which is formed to have the figure of eight structure of two annulus composition, and the axis of two annulus can parallel cloth It sets, can also be mutually perpendicular to arrange, this is not restricted.
In drag hook fixture in addition to spring 1, remaining component can be used No. 45 steel and be made, to ensure the strong of drag hook fixture Degree, but it is not limited only to this.In other embodiments, remaining component of drag hook fixture in addition to spring 1 can also be using materials such as plastics Material is made.
